Joseph Haller – Pittsburgh, formerly of Donora

PITTSBURGH, FORMERLY OF DONORA Joseph Haller, 92, of Pittsburgh, formerly of Donora, passed away Tuesday, Jan. 7, 2025, at Celebration Villa of South Hills in Pittsburgh. He was born Oct. 27, 1932, in Donora, son of the late Sam Haller and the late Barbara Spehar Haller. He was a member of St. Andrew the Apostle Parish. Joseph served in the Army Signal Corps in Germany during the Korean War era. He was employed by U.S. Steel Irvin Works in West Mifflin. Joseph was the “go-to” man of the family, known for his practical knowledge of house construction and guidance on good home maintenance. In addition to his parents, Joe was preceded in death by an infant sister, Mary Rose; and his brothers, Anthony Haller, John Haller and Nicholas Haller. Surviving to cherish his memory are his sister, Kathryn Haller; and his nieces and nephews, Rose Marie (John) Patterson of Texas, Joanne (Paul) Hasskamp of Jefferson Hills, Diane (John) Francis of Bridgeville, Pa., Dave (Shelly) Haller of New York, Nicholas (Kelli) Haller of Allison Park, Pa., Daniel (Christa) Haller of North Carolina and Marianne Wade of Cranberry Township, Pa.
